#else
/* Set the ith bit. */
static inline void bitset_container_set(bitset_container_t *bitset,
uint16_t pos) {
const uint64_t old_word = bitset->words[pos >> 6];
const int index = pos & 63;
const uint64_t new_word = old_word | (UINT64_C(1) << index);
bitset->cardinality += (uint32_t)((old_word ^ new_word) >> index);
bitset->words[pos >> 6] = new_word;
}
/* Unset the ith bit. Currently unused. */
/*static inline void bitset_container_unset(bitset_container_t *bitset,
uint16_t pos) {
const uint64_t old_word = bitset->words[pos >> 6];
const int index = pos & 63;
const uint64_t new_word = old_word & (~(UINT64_C(1) << index));
bitset->cardinality -= (uint32_t)((old_word ^ new_word) >> index);
bitset->words[pos >> 6] = new_word;
}*/
/* Add `pos' to `bitset'. Returns true if `pos' was not present. Might be slower
* than bitset_container_set. */
static inline bool bitset_container_add(bitset_container_t *bitset,
uint16_t pos) {
const uint64_t old_word = bitset->words[pos >> 6];
const int index = pos & 63;
const uint64_t new_word = old_word | (UINT64_C(1) << index);
const uint64_t increment = (old_word ^ new_word) >> index;
bitset->cardinality += (uint32_t)increment;
bitset->words[pos >> 6] = new_word;
return increment > 0;
}
/* Remove `pos' from `bitset'. Returns true if `pos' was present. Might be
* slower than bitset_container_unset. */
static inline bool bitset_container_remove(bitset_container_t *bitset,
uint16_t pos) {
const uint64_t old_word = bitset->words[pos >> 6];
const int index = pos & 63;
const uint64_t new_word = old_word & (~(UINT64_C(1) << index));
const uint64_t increment = (old_word ^ new_word) >> index;
bitset->cardinality -= (uint32_t)increment;
bitset->words[pos >> 6] = new_word;
return increment > 0;
}
/* Get the value of the ith bit. */
inline bool bitset_container_get(const bitset_container_t *bitset,
uint16_t pos) {
const uint64_t word = bitset->words[pos >> 6];
return (word >> (pos & 63)) & 1;
}
#endif
/*
* Check if all bits are set in a range of positions from pos_start (included)
* to pos_end (excluded).
*/
static inline bool bitset_container_get_range(const bitset_container_t *bitset,
uint32_t pos_start,
uint32_t pos_end) {
const uint32_t start = pos_start >> 6;
const uint32_t end = pos_end >> 6;
const uint64_t first = ~((1ULL << (pos_start & 0x3F)) - 1);
const uint64_t last = (1ULL << (pos_end & 0x3F)) - 1;
if (start == end)
return ((bitset->words[end] & first & last) == (first & last));
if ((bitset->words[start] & first) != first) return false;
if ((end < BITSET_CONTAINER_SIZE_IN_WORDS) &&
((bitset->words[end] & last) != last)) {
return false;
}
for (uint32_t i = start + 1;
(i < BITSET_CONTAINER_SIZE_IN_WORDS) && (i < end); ++i) {
if (bitset->words[i] != UINT64_C(0xFFFFFFFFFFFFFFFF)) return false;
}
return true;
}
